Young Noble aka
Marbles was recruited to Tha Outlawz in 1996. He received the nickname marbles
from Tupac who said he had a knack of ruining a good rhyme when eh spat his
verse. Rufus Cooper III was born in Rancho
Cocomungo, California on March 21, 1978
and had a brother and some sisters. His father was never there for him and his
mother was on drugs most of his life so she wasn't really their either. When he
moved on to New Jersey was when he first met Kadafi and joined a group called
"The Plague" which was managed by a then unknown Fugees. Cooper was
given the alias Young Noble and he and Kadafi left The Plague due to them not
getting anywhere.
In 1995 when
the Outlawz Immortalz where formed and later changed to Tha Outlawz Kadafi
recruited Noble to the clique. Noble appeared on 2Pac's "Makaveli"
album on the song's Bomb First (My Second Reply), Hail Mary, Life of An
Outlaw and Just Like Daddy. This album was released on November 5th, 1996.
On September 13th 1996 Tupac was shot 4 times in a drive by and died 7 days
later. On November 10, after visiting his girlfriend in Orange, New Jersey
Kadafi was shot in the head and was found by the police in a third floor hallway
of an apartment building at 325 Mechanic St. He died later on the afternoon.
On December 21st 1999, Tha Outlawz debut LP Still I Rise was released which
consisted of material recorded with 2Pac and one solo song. Noble replaced
Fatal's vocals on the songs because Fatal wasn't signed to any label who
released the album. Noble is now a producer father, owner of Outlaw Recordz and
is working on a solo LP entitled "Noble Justice" and his mam has come
of crack as well which is the most important. He is also one of the remaining 4
Outlawz as well and just dropped Novakane by Tha Outlawz.
